MUSTANGS LEAD THE WAY TO BEAULIEU’S SIMPLY FORD

A convoy of more than 40 iconic Mustangs will be driving across the New Forest to join an expected 1,500 vehicles at Beaulieu’s Simply Ford on Sunday 30th April, 2017.

The South of England area division of the Mustang Owners Club of Great Britain is one of 48 clubs booked to attend this Sunday’s show. If you love America’s famous muscle car, don’t miss the incredible sight of this collection driving into the grounds of the National Motor Museum.

To celebrate the 50th anniversary of the Ford Escort Mk1, show regulars Ford Heritage will be bringing rally-spec examples of one of Britain’s greatest motorsport icons. Also on their display is an example of the latest Mustang, powered by a 5-litre V8 engine, and a collection of Mk 2 Escorts.

A runaway success since its launch in 2010, Simply Ford is one of Beaulieu’s biggest Simply events and scores highly for the sheer variety of cars and vans bearing the famous blue oval badge. Characterful classics, modern hatchbacks, standard, modified, pristine or well-worn Fords, you can expect to find them all at the event when it returns for its eighth year.

Ford owners can drive into the Beaulieu parkland to join the varied line-up, with the chance to meet other enthusiasts, admire the Fords on display and enjoy all of the features of one of the south’s leading visitor attractions.

Simply Ford is always well-supported by owners’ clubs and enthusiasts’ groups. ST220 Enthusiasts, the Ford Mondeo Mk2 owners’ group and Mondeo Mania are amongst the clubs that will be showcasing the popular Mondeo in all of its guises. Other model-specific organisations, such as the Ford Probe Owners’ Club and the Electric Orange ST Owners club, will delight Ford enthusiasts with displays of their members’ cars. The XR Owners’ Club, Bristol RS Owners’ Club and Ford Granada Nutz stands are also sure to impress.

Throughout the day, event participants and Beaulieu’s attraction visitors will have the chance to vote for their favourite car of the show in the People’s Choice Award. In the afternoon, the winner will receive a Beaulieu trophy, before leading a cavalcade of the most popular cars through the attraction grounds.

A Simply Ford event ticket includes entrance to the whole Beaulieu attraction, including the National Motor Museum and its collection of more than 250 vehicles, the World of Top Gear, On Screen Cars, the 13th century Beaulieu Abbey, Palace House – which has been home to the Montagu family since 1538 – and its stunning grounds and gardens.

Simply Ford is one of eight Simply rallies, including Simply Porsche, Simply VW, Simply Land Rover, Simply Jaguar, Simply Japanese and Simply Smart. The next rally will be Simply Porsche on June 4th. Each event celebrates a particular marque or motoring theme, giving enthusiasts and attraction visitors the chance to see some of their favourite machines close up.
